

Our dearly loved mom (Joyce) Merle Ayer passed away peacefully on March 1, 2010 in her own apartment at Royal Estates of El Paso. Merle was born September 16, 1921 in Abilene, Texas. Growing up, she lived all over Texas with her father J.T. Addis and 9 brothers and sisters. Merle graduated high school in Wichita Falls. As a young girl, she worked at Montgomery Ward in Corpus Christi and the Popular in downtown El Paso. She moved to El Paso in 1942 with most of her family and met the love of her life (Alfred) Louis Ayer and married June 1948. Merle worked at Phelps Dodge, William Beaumont Hospital medical records and Ft. Bliss Armed Forces recruiting station. In 1955, she began her 32 year career at Physicians and Surgeons Exchange which became Contact Communications where she was the manager. Merle was a long time member of Discover El Paso.
